Gaming law is the set of rules and regulations that apply to the gaming or gambling industry. Lawyers who practice gaming law handle cases involving casinos, racetracks, state lottery revenue distribution, and more. Because gaming activity is heavily regulated under federal and state laws, gaming law attorneys may represent clients before government commissions and regulatory agencies.
Spring Valley is a village in Pierce and St. Croix Counties in the U.S. state of Wisconsin. The population was 1,189 at the 2000 census. The village is located mostly within the Town of Spring Lake in Pierce County. Small portions also lie in the Town of Gilman, also in Pierce County, and the Town of Cady in St. Croix County.
